Accelerating times are quite close even there are different technologies such as internal combustion engines, hybrid technologies and electric motors.

Acceleration of a car is directly related to aerodynamics of the vehicle. Engine power and the weight of the vehicle are other parameters that really matter. It is another topic to think about why electric cars have a better acceleration than normal cars. It is simply because of electric motor technology, since there is no transmitted power from gearbox the acceleration is non-stop. Thus, they can easily compete with powerful petrol engines with best acceleration time
